Kevin 'Flash' Gordon headed ahead of his mate David Mead in the Titanic contest for the club's career try-scoring record with his seven tries this season.
After starting the season one try behind Mead's 51 at the start of the season, Gordon went to 57 (seven from 18 games) with Mead picking up four from his 18 appearances.
